Ananya Panday has been named the first ever Indian brand ambassador of the French luxury brand Chanel.The announcement was made on April 16, marking a major moment in the actress's career and highlighting India's rising influence in the global luxury market.

Chanel told BoF that they are happy to have Ananya Panday as their brand ambassador. They said she reflects today’s young generation, who are confident, curious, and have unique styles. “Her values match Chanel’s, which makes her a great fit for the brand,” the statement said.

Ananya said that for her, Chanel is all about freedom and being yourself with style and grace. Ananya Panday’s appearance at the Chanel Spring/Summer 2025 show in Paris had already sparked buzz about her possible collaboration with the brand. Dressed in an outfit from Chanel’s Cruise Collection, she attended the show alongside her sister, Rysa Panday. Since then, fans and fashion watchers have been eagerly waiting for the official announcement of her as the brand’s ambassador.

Other collaborations of Ananya 

Apart from Chanel, Ananya Panday is also associated with several other global and Indian brands. She is the face of Swarovski and has been featured in Jimmy Choo’s campaigns for India. She also represents popular brands like Lakmé, Beats, and Timex as their brand ambassador.

Indian celebrities representing luxury brands

In the past few years, global luxury brands have increasingly partnered with Indian celebrities. Sonam Kapoor, Deepika Padukone, Alia Bhatt, and Aishwarya Rai are among the top names associated with high-end fashion labels. Sonam is connected with Dior and was recently seen at their Fall 2025 show in Kyoto, Japan, on April 15. Alia represents Gucci, Deepika is linked with Louis Vuitton, and Aishwarya has had a long-standing association with L'Oréal.
